Which breathing tube tool works best for obese patients?

NCT ID NCT06981923

First seen Nov 01, 2025 · Last updated May 16, 2026 · Updated 28 times

Summary

This study compared two video-guided devices (CMAC D-Blade and video stylet) for placing breathing tubes in 150 obese patients undergoing weight-loss surgery. All patients had a higher risk of difficult intubation. The goal was to see which device works better on the first try and how long it takes. Results help doctors choose the safest tool for this group.
